Hi,

I used an SNS to supplement for my first adopted child (starting at age 4 months) and am wondering about switching to a Lact-Aid for my second (probably will be placed at about the same age as my first). I didn't have a full supply with my first and I didn't feel the SNS helped increase my supply, though it certainly enticed an 'older' baby to latch. From what I've heard, the Lact-Aid is better at helping build a supply... but money is tight and I don't want to invest unless it is likely to make a big difference.

Any thoughts?

Thanks!

The lact-aid is far superior to the SNS in my opinion. The lact-aid is not free flow so baby has to work to get milk out thus stimulating the breast to produce more. There are a number of Moms here who started out with the SNS and switched I am sure they will chime in.
With the lact-aid you can use a bottle conversion instead of the bags to save money. It is very easy to do. I saved the bags for when we were out and used the bottle at home. You simply take a small bottle with a normal nipple, make a small slit in the nipple and thread the lactaid top into it from the inside out. Place the nipple upside down in the bottle so the short tube is in bottle and screw the ring on the bottle to hold it tight. I made a holder for mine but some women just place it between their breasts or hold it.
